Default bleeding brakes problem

hey guys,
i am having problems bleeding the brakes on my car (92 civic hatch). to make a long story short i bled my brakes until the brake pedal was really firm but after im done and everything is tightened, i start my engine and my brake pedal turns really really squishy as if i have no fluid on the system.

I just replaced my master cylinder (brand new) and bled it separately and i am pretty sure i did that correct cuz no bubbles came out and the piston was really firm. I also checked for leaks and everything was good.

now, i am thinking i have to adjust the pushrod clearance of the brake booster and master cylinder cuz i have a feeling that when i was bleeding my brakes, that i was just pumping on the brake booster and not the master cylinder. OR the master cylinder i bought was faulty and i just wasted my money.

if anyone has any input, i would really appreciate it. thanks in advance
